Trumpet Daily Radio Episode • September 28, 2016

On today’s program, we look back at the efforts of the late Shimon Peres to form a peace deal between Israel and the Palestinians. Peres’s numerous and diligent attempts over the years to forge a peace agreement were lauded by many. Yet hostilities between Israel and the Palestinian people continue to this day. Bible prophecy describes Israel’s efforts to negotiate with its enemies as a “deadly wound.” Stephen Flurry discusses this history and the fascinating role Hebert W. Armstrong played in it, all on today’s Trumpet Daily Radio Show.

Herbert W. Armstrong (1892-1986) was one of the most prominent religious leaders of the 20th century, watched, read and followed by millions worldwide. He founded the Plain Truth magazine, the World Tomorrow television program, Ambassador College and the Ambassador International Cultural Foundation. He served as pastor general of the Worldwide Church of God, and visited heads of state and addressed large audiences globally as an unofficial ambassador of world peace.
